Kathryn Keslosky is currently the Director of Development at San Francisco Friends School. Prior to this, Kathryn held the title of Director of Advancement at Oakland School for the Arts, a public charter school serving nearly 800 students in grades 6-12. Kathryn also has experience as an Operations & Project Manager, Operations Manager & Events Producer, Gardener & Community Garden Coordinator, Program Coordinator, and Community Marketing Manager at various organizations such as UC Berkeley, ForageSF, Green's Gardens, and Annie's Homegrown. Kathryn holds a Bachelor of Arts degree in Creative Writing & Sociology and has completed coursework towards a Green MBA.
